Donald Trump
Donald John Trump (born June 14, 1946) is the 45th and current president of the United States. Before entering politics, he was a businessman and television personality. Trump was born and raised in Queens, a borough of New York City, and received a bachelor's degree in economics from the Wharton School. He took charge of his family's real-estate business in 1971, renamed it The Trump Organization, and expanded its operations from Queens and Brooklyn into Manhattan. The company built or renovated skyscrapers, hotels, casinos, and golf courses. Trump later started various side ventures, mostly by licensing his name. He bought the Miss Universe brand of beauty pageants in 1996, and sold it in 2015. He produced and hosted The Apprentice, a reality television series, from 2003 to 2015. As of 2020, Forbes estimated his net worth to be $2.1 billion.[

Trans Adult Star Holly Parker Dies at Age 30

Holly Parker died Monday. She was 30.Parker was reportedly discovered to have passed away in Kokomo, Ind. Her death was confirmed by her close friend ​​Brooke Zanell and a fellow adult performer who posted her condolences on social media.“It [is] with greatest sorrow and devastation that I, her sister, inform you the world … Yesterday we lost [Holly Parker], My right hand man, the bread to my butter, my singing partner, my travel companion, my baby sister has left this earth omg it’s just too much for me!!!” they wrote on Twitter.

The cause of death has not been released as, according to The Sun, police are conducting an investigation. Parker was a popular trans adult entertainer who starred in 30 adult films between 2014 and 2018 before making the move to Onlyfans.

She was also an aspiring singer who most recently released the song “Drugs” on SoundCloud.In the wake of the news of Parker’s passing, many friends and colleagues have expressed their heartbreak on social media.Steven Grooby, CEO and co-founder of trans erotica company Grooby, shared their sadness over the loss of Parker. “So sad to hear of Holly Parker’s death.
